Linda Kay Davis is a senior judge for the Superior Court of the District of Columbia.[1] She retired from the court on June 30, 2012.[2] After her retirement she began serving as a senior judge on the court.[3][4] She was first appointed to the court in 1995.[5]

Education

Davis attended Oberlin College in Oberlin, Ohio from 1962 until 1964, when she transferred to the University of California at Berkeley where she earned her B.A. in 1968. She earned her J.D. from Harvard Law School in 1972.[6]
